Guyer, Jocelyn – 2000
This paper describes the State Children's Health Insurance Program's (SCHIP's) financing system, examining two alternatives under consideration for changing the system of redistributing unspent SCHIP funds. Section 1 presents background on SCHIP's financing structure (it is a block grant program, each state's share of federal SCHIP funds is…

Parker, Franklin; Parker, Betty J. – 1998
This paper is about Massachusetts-born merchant George Peabody's social contacts with 10 U.S. ministers (now called ambassadors) to Britain during the 1850s and 1860s, especially Peabody's contact with John Lothrop Motley, U.S. minister to Britain at the time of Peabody's death. The paper begins with Peabody's life and commercial career; describes…
